Several mushrooms lack a common veil, hence they don't have both a volva or volval patches. Often, a second layer of tissue, the partial veil, addresses the bladelike gills that bear spores. As being the cap expands the veil breaks, and remnants on the partial veil could continue being as a ring, or annulus, all around the middle of your stalk or as fragments hanging from the margin on the cap. The ring could possibly be skirt-like as in certain species of Amanita, collar-like as in many species of Lepiota, or just the faint remnants of a cortina (a partial veil composed of filaments resembling a spiderweb), and that is regular from the genus Cortinarius. Mushrooms lacking partial veils do not form an annulus.[eleven]

Mycelium would not use photosynthesis but as a substitute usually takes in sugars despatched to blog here it with the roots of the plants. In return, the mycelium rewards the crops with necessary nutrients it collects through the organic and natural product it breaks down, like nitrogen and phosphorus. Mycelium also encourages plant root progress and shields the plants from unsafe nematodes. When mycelium is present in soil, crops increasing there will delight in superior health.

Indeed, you can improve mushrooms with the stems of retail store acquired mushrooms in the moist cellulose-dependent bedding substance, for example straw, hamster bedding, or shredded cardboard. Remove the tops with the mushrooms you’re starting off with, then Minimize the stems into pieces about a quarter of an inch prolonged. Inside a cardboard box, paper bag, or plastic container, to start with incorporate a layer of bedding, then deal with the bedding with mushroom stem items and continue to keep layering until eventually the container is complete.
